Card counting shifting the expectation in your favour
Card counting works and gamblers use a card counting scheme gain an advantage over the casino.
The reason this is easy.
Low cards favour the house in twenty-one and high cards favor the gambler.
Low cards favor the dealer because they aid her acquire winning totals on their hands when he is stiff (has a twelve, 13, 14, fifteen, or sixteen total on his first 2 cards).
In casino chemin de fer, you can stand on your stiffs if you want to, but the casino cannot.
The dealer has no decision to make, but you do and this is your advantage. The rules of wagering on twenty-one require that dealers hit stiffs no matter how flush the shoe is in high cards that will bust him.
The high cards favor the player because they might bust the croupier when he hits his stiffs and also blackjacks are made with aces and tens.
Though blackjacks are, equally allocated between the house and the player, the fact is that the gambler gets paid more (3:2) when he receives a blackjack so the gambler has an advantage.
You don’t have to tally the numbers of each of the individual card to know when you have an edge over the casino.
You just need to know at what point the shoe is flush or poor in high cards and you can boost your bet when the expectation is in your favor.
This is a basic explanation of how card-counting plans work, but gives you an understanding into why the logic works.
When wagering on twenty-one over an extended term card counting will help in altering the odds in your favor by approximately 2%.
